Solarium rep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the structure and functionality of sunrooms and glass-enclosed outdoor spaces. These services typically involve fixing damaged or broken glass panels, addressing issues with framing or supports, and ensuring that the enclosure remains secure and weather-tight. Whether the glass has cracked due to impact, the framing has warped over time, or seals are deteriorating, experienced contractors can evaluate the specific problems and provide effective solutions to keep the space safe and visually appealing.

Common problems that solarium repair services help solve include cracked or shattered glass, leaks around window seals, warped or rotting framing, and damaged screens or doors.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ause materials to weaken or degrade, leading to drafts, water intrusion, or structural instability. Repair work can also address issues caused by accidents or natural wear and tear, helping to prevent further damage and extend the lifespan of the enclosure. Regular repairs can restore the integrity of the solarium, making it a more comfortable and functional part of the home.

The overview below groups typical Solarium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Indianapolis,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or solarium repairs, such as fixing leaks or replacing damaged panels,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and materials needed.

Moderate Repairs - More involved repairs, like replacing framing or addressing structural issues, often cost between $600-$2,000. Projects in this range are common for local contractors handling mid-sized solarium maintenance or repairs.

Major Renovations - Larger projects, such as extensive window replacements or significant framing work, can range from $2,000-$5,000. While less frequent, these projects are typical for homeowners seeking substantial upgrades or repairs.

Full Solarium Replacement - Complete replacement of a solarium can cost $5,000 or more, depending on size and complexity. Many service providers handle projects in this high-tier range, especially for larger or custom-built structures.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
